    Comments Thread For: Report: Deontay Wilder to Join Saudi Arabia's Skill Challenge Promotions; Devin Haney on the Verge of Signing As Well

    An upstart in Saudi Arabia continues to beef up its presence in boxing. Their latest gambit could involve contractual rights on one of the biggest heavyweight punchers of the last decade. Deontay Wilder, the former heavyweight titlist from Tuscaloosa, Alabama, has reportedly agreed to terms with Skill Challenge Promotions, a new promotional entity based in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ia, according to a report by Declan Warrington of Pro Box TV.
